is a Syrian author of literary speculative fiction and a political scientist. He is the winner of the 2025 Azhar Prize and has been nominated for the Pushcart and Best of the Net awards. His work explores morally complex characters, fractured identities, and the legacies of forgotten libraries. Born in Damascus, he earned an MA in Conflict Resolution in the U.K. and now lives in Tartous on the Mediterranean coast. He is currently writing an epic fantasy heist novel set in the non-Western world of “War and War.”
